Tips for the Best Cassava Cake
Use fresh cassava if available – It provides a better texture than frozen cassava. Peel, grate, and squeeze out excess liquid before using.
Adjust the sweetness – If you prefer a less sweet cake, reduce the amount of sugar or condensed milk.
For a firmer texture, add 1 tablespoon of cornstarch to the batter.
For a richer taste, use pure coconut milk instead of diluted versions.
Chill before serving – If you love a denser, chewier texture, refrigerate the cake before serving.
